Janus Henderson Group, formed in 2017 through the merger of Janus Capital Group (founded 1969) and Henderson Group (founded 1934), is a global asset management firm headquartered in London, managing over $350 billion in assets as of late 2024 for institutional, retail, and high-net-worth clients. With a strong presence in the U.S., Europe, and Asia-Pacific, the firm offers a wide range of investment products, including equities, fixed income, multi-asset, and alternative strategies, often blending active management with research-driven insights. Known for its equity expertise from Janus’s growth-focused heritage and Henderson’s European fixed-income strengths, Janus Henderson serves clients through mutual funds, ETFs, and bespoke portfolios, emphasizing risk-adjusted returns and ESG integration. Led by CEO Ali Dibadj since 2022, the publicly traded firm (NYSE: JHG) continues to refine its strategy amid competitive pressures, maintaining a foothold in key markets worldwide.

Janus Henderson Group's Q3 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2024, Janus Henderson Group held 2,584 positions worth $195B, up 4.6% from $187B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 30%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q3 2024: portfolio turnover was 4.7%. Janus Henderson Group opened 66 new positions and exited 56, leaving the 2,584-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 34% of assets, down from 36%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Consumer Discretionary.

  • Janus Henderson Group's largest Q3 2024 buy was Janus Henderson Emerging Markets Debt Hard Currency ETF: 4,369,165 shares worth $228M.
  • Janus Henderson Group added most to Broadcom in Q3 2024, an estimated $605M increase.
  • Janus Henderson Group's biggest Q3 2024 reduction was Texas Instruments, cutting an estimated $750M.
  • Janus Henderson Group fully exited Lam Research in Q3 2024, selling an estimated $1.95B.
